Transportation to Airport from Krakow City Center

Krakow John Paul II Intl. Airport

Having many shopping centers and famous restaurants around, the historical train station, which is located in the heart of the city, is preferred by many passengers in the transportation to the airport. Buses and taxis operating in different parts of the city are also at the service of the passengers going to the airport. Apart from all these options, another alternative may be car rental.

Taxi

You can travel between the city center and the airport by taxi in about half an hour. However, in Krakow, where transportation services are developed, you should consider that this option is not very economical in terms of the cost.

Bus

Private and municipality buses that depart from four different points in the city center offer transportation service to the airport all day. The travel takes half an hour from the city center to the airport when there is no extraordinary situation.

Train

The train station is located in Krakow Glowny district of the city. Trains that run every thirty minutes provide a very comfortable and fast travel for passengers. You should be careful about the departure time of your train and flight in advance as you will have to walk 300 meters after you get off the train. In this way, by taking the road a bit earlier you can eliminate the risk of missing your flight.

Car Rental

If you want to rent a car, Krakow has rich options. Avis, Budget, Dollar, Europcar, Express, Hertz, Enterprise, Panek and Sixt, which you can get in contact through the phone or internet, offer car rental services in the city and can take back the rented car at the airport.

Airport Information

The airport has two terminal buildings used for domestic and international flights. In the terminal buildings, VIP and business services are offered as well as services such as mail office, lost property office, bank ATMs and internet which are among the general services.

In addition, a great number of stores and restaurants, offering service at the airport, provide great convenience for passengers. Among the stores in the terminals there are Discover Krakow, Aelia Duty Free, Keraniss and Relay. Among the eating and drinking places there are Jet Bistro, Eat & Fly, Awiteks Fly and Coffee Minute.

Transportation to Philadelphia City Center from Airport

Philadelphia Intl. Airport

Passengers who want to reach the city from Philadelphia International Airport are provided with public transportation by trains. In addition to renting private cars at the airport, the passengers can rent a limousine with a private driver and go whenever they wish by making a unique city tour. Among all alternatives, taxis stand out as the means of transportation mostly preferred by passengers.

Taxi

All City Cabs, Capital, City Cab, Cresent, Liberty, Olde City, PHL Cab, Quaker City, Victory and Yellow Cab companies at Philadelphia International Airport are charging fixed rates to take the passengers to the city center. Travelers can pay by cash or credit card. Starting with the second person, there is a $ 1 charge for each extra person, in addition to the fixed rate. There is no extra charge for passengers under 12 years old.

Train

Trains with departure point F Terminal pass through the terminals E, D, C, B and A, respectively, to transport passengers to the Jefferson Railway Station in the city center. Trains, with an interval of half an hour, operate between 05:07 and midnight. Passengers wanting to board the train need to buy tickets from the counters before traveling.

Limousine Rental

The staff at the information desk at the airport next to the luggage delivery areas in the terminal communicates with American Limo, Atlantic Sedan Service, Delaware Express and Tropiano rental companies for those passengers who want to rent a limousine. You can information on fees and other matters from the staff, rent your limousine and pay the fare to limousine drivers by cash or credit card.

Car Rental

You can rent a car 24/7 from the offices of Hertz, Avis, National, Dollar and Enterprise companies located in Philadelphia International Airport's extensive park area to get to the city center.
